Dual Functionality: The Best of Both Worlds
The Oklahoma Joe’s® Canyon™ Deluxe Charcoal and Propane Gas Combination Smoker and Grill (24203005) combines the versatility of a smoker and a gas grill, offering a unique experience. I tested this product extensively and was genuinely impressed by how seamlessly it balances the two cooking methods. The gas grill’s 36,000 BTU rating allows for quick preheating and consistent high temperatures, while the horizontal smoker delivers that authentic smoky flavor. It’s perfect for those who love experimenting with different techniques. Whether I was grilling burgers or slow-smoking ribs, the results were consistently delicious.
Design and Build Quality: Sturdy Yet Practical
The stainless-steel outer material and painted steel interior provide a robust feel, and the entire unit looks sleek in its black finish. Weighing 203 pounds, this grill is hefty, which translates to durability. There are pivoting cool-touch handles that ensure safety and convenience when adjusting the lids. The rubber-treaded wagon wheels also came in handy when I had to move it across uneven terrain in my backyard. One standout feature is the flat bottom shelf, which is surprisingly spacious for storing accessories and additional fuel.
Key Benefits
- Combines a charcoal smoker and propane gas grill for maximum versatility.
- Large cooking areas: 750 sq. in. primary grates, plus a 424 sq. in. upper rack.
- Adjustable dampers and a smokestack for precise heat and smoke control.
- Integrated fuel gauge to monitor propane levels easily.
- Removable ash pan simplifies cleanup after long smoking sessions.
Performance: A Feast for the Senses
Cooking on this grill was an absolute pleasure. The propane side heats up rapidly, perfect for busy weeknight dinners. I grilled 12 burgers at once without any issues, and the heat distribution was incredibly even. On the smoker side, I tried a low-and-slow pork shoulder, and the results were phenomenal. The horizontal cooking chamber ensures that smoke and heat circulate effectively, and the adjustable dampers allowed me to control the intensity of the smoke with ease.
One thing I noticed is the firebox’s 281 sq. in. cooking grate, which works well for smaller items like wings or veggies. The separate cooking areas make multitasking a breeze, and for someone like me who loves hosting BBQ parties, this feature is a game-changer.
Drawbacks
- The 203-pound weight can make it challenging to transport, despite the wheels.
- Assembly was time-consuming and required patience.
- The propane tank is not included, which was inconvenient for me initially.
Competing Products
Comparing this to other grill and smoker combos, the Oklahoma Joe’s Canyon Deluxe stands out for its 750 sq. in. primary cooking area, which is larger than many competitors. For example, similar models from Weber or Traeger often focus on either grilling or smoking but rarely excel at both. However, those brands sometimes offer more user-friendly assembly and lighter designs. On the flip side, this combo unit’s adjustable dampers and smokestack give it an edge when it comes to precision cooking.
